After England’s victory over Pakistan in the third Test Match, English captain Ben Stokes turned into a cameraman for former England players Nasser Hussain and Michael Atherton’s post-match show. The Three Lions became the first team to whitewash Pakistan on their home turf. The third and final Test of the series saw England register an eight-wicket win, where Ben Duckett starred with a brilliant 82-run knock in the second innings. 


So after the match, Ben Stokes along with fast bowler Mark Wood hijacked Sky Sports’ post-game show with Nasser Hussain and Michael Atherton. Wood took control of the mic, while Stokes was handling the camera for the shoot. The England captain was also seen directing the interview as he gave instructions to the fast bowler and the two presenters.

Talking about this historic tour, Ben Stokes praised his entire team for their dominant display in Pakistan. The English team stuck to Brendon Mccullum’s cricketing philosophy - Baz Ball. The Three Lions have opted for an ultra-aggressive approach with the bat which is followed by a quality bowling attack. 


He said, “Perfect (sums up the Test series). We got a process in which we want to play, the challenge is to play on different kinds of pitches and we stuck to our gameplan and adapted really well with bat and ball. Everyone delivered. Lot was spoken about the way we bat, but our bowling stood up as well. It comes down to belief. The belief we have on the team in what we were trying to do and it resonates around everybody, it's unbelievable, and to be able to lead the group full of confidence, it's amazing.”
